8. Jyotisha is the 8th Darshana, The Eye of Awareness

If you have that passion, that courage, then Jyotisha will be your eye-opener, true to its traditional definition-Jyotisham Ayanam Chakshuhu. It means, Jyotisha is the Eye that Sees, the Eye of Primordial Awareness. In the ancient world, the sages held it to be the 8th darshana (worldview). Maitreya Jyotisha is only a modern version of the ancient 8th darshana of the sages of India… The greatest Healing source is Awareness(Siva).
